Slash Style Guide: Style 3
$value = $foo || $bar; open($fhandle, $filename) or &warn("Can't open file $file. $!");
foo($bar) and baz($buz); # wrong baz($buz) if foo($bar); # right
open(FILE, $fh) or &error ($!); # right &error($!) unless open(FILE, $fh); # wrong
print <<EOT; This is a whole bunch of text. I like it. I don't need to worry about messing with lots of print statements and lining them up. EOT |
